Undeploy This Application
delete
/management/weblogic/{version}/edit/appDeployments/{name}
Undeploy this application.
This method supports both asynchronous and best effort synchronous invocations. The behavior is controlled by the 'Prefer' header.
Request
Path Parameters
-
name: string
The name property of the instance in the collection.
-
version: string
The version of the WebLogic REST interface.
Header Parameters
-
Prefer(optional): string
The 'Prefer' header parameter can be used to specify the preference on how this method runs. A value of 'respond-async' specifies a preference to submit the request and return immediately without waiting for completion. Alternatively a value of 'wait=#seconds' specifies a preference to wait for #seconds for method completion before returning. If the Prefer header is not specified or invalid, then a 300 second wait will be used.
-
X-Requested-By: string
The 'X-Requested-By' header is used to protect against Cross-Site Request Forgery (CSRF) attacks. The value is an arbitrary name such as 'MyClient'.
Security
-
Admin: basic
Type:
basicDescription:A user in the Admin security role. -
Deployer: basic
Type:
basicDescription:A user in the Deployer security role.

Examples
Synchronously delete this app deployment.
This example uses the DELETE method to synchronously remove this app deployment.
Example Request
curl -v \ --user admin:admin123 \ -H X-Requested-By:MyClient \ -H Accept:application/json \ -X DELETE http://localhost:7001/management/weblogic/latest/edit/appDeployments/fairShare?links=job,abort&fields=completed,progress,error,state,operationType,applicationName
Example Response
HTTP/1.1 200 OK
Response Body:
{
"links": [{
"rel": "job",
"href": "http:\//localhost:7001/management/weblogic/latest/domainRuntime/deploymentManager/deploymentProgressObjects/fairShare"
}],
"operationType": 5,
"state": "STATE_COMPLETED",
"applicationName": "fairShare",
"progress": "success",
"completed": true
}
Asynchronously delete this app deployment.
This example uses the DELETE method to asynchronously remove this app deployment.
Example Request
curl -v \ --user admin:admin123 \ -H X-Requested-By:MyClient \ -H Accept:application/json \ -H "Prefer:respond-async" \ -X DELETE http://localhost:7001/management/weblogic/latest/edit/appDeployments/fairShare?links=job,abort&fields=completed,progress,error,state,operationType,applicationName
Example Response
HTTP/1.1 202 Accepted
Location: http://localhost:7001/management/weblogic/latest/domainRuntime/deploymentManager/deploymentProgressObjects/fairShare
Response Body:
{
"links": [{
"rel": "job",
"href": "http:\//localhost:7001/management/weblogic/latest/domainRuntime/deploymentManager/deploymentProgressObjects/fairShare"
}],
"operationType": 5,
"state": "STATE_RUNNING",
"applicationName": "fairShare",
"progress": "processing",
"completed": false
}
